KLAAS RIDES AZ "TRAIN OF VALUES"

The Marc Klaas Foundation for Children took its show on the road this spring as part of a Southwestern child safety awareness campaign sponsored by the Arizona Deli and Bakery Association, Coca- Cola, John-Morrell, Swift-Eckrich, and the Maricopa County Sheriff's Office. The Foundation joined a highly successful seven-week "Train of Values" promotional tour to 15 Arizona cities, educating communities on crime prevention and offering child safety information and ID kits.

The Foundation's work in this event has received major state and national newspaper coverage and was featured on CNN broadcasts. Foundation founder Marc Klaas visited the area several times to speak to community groups.

"His presence has really heightened our awareness and, more importantly, has heightened awareness for parents," says Debbie Armer, president of the Association. "People look at their own children and think,'God forbid anything like this should happen to me.' " The program has met with a tremendous public response--over 3,500 children were fingerprinted and photographed for their ID kits. Crown Plaza Hotel in Phoenix, AZ, and the Association donated housing and travel, while the Arizona School Food Service Association surprised the Foundation with a $1,000 check. Future planning is focused on extending the tour nationally.


Child Safety Fair

The Marc Klaas Foundation for Children recently co-sponsored the "Defensive Living Fair," with the Jenny Lin Foundation on May 13-14 at the Castro Village in Castro Valley, California. The event is just one of many child safety events the Marc Klaas Foundation takes part in each year. Featured displays and demonstrations included the American Red Cross, Castro Valley Fire Department, Eagle Claw Kung Fu Studio, DARE, and the Eden Medical Center.

More Foundation-sponsored child safety days are being planned for the next year in conjunction with the Kiwanis Club of America.
